Bedarfsanalyse in der Softwareentwicklung

Zunächst führen wir ein Anforderungsgespräch mit dem Kunden, um die tatsächlichen Bedürfnisse und Erwartungen zu verstehen. Anschließend wandeln wir diese Anforderungen in konkrete Softwarefunktionen und -spezifikationen um und führen eine Bewertung durch, um die technische Machbarkeit zu bestätigen und Anpassungen zu evaluieren. In dieser Phase können Details wie das Design der Benutzeroberfläche und die Erstellung der Datenbank eine Rolle spielen.

Systemdesign und Planung

In der Systemdesign- und Planungsphase von Appar Technologies mit React Native plant Appar Technologies basierend auf den gesammelten Kundenanforderungen jedes Softwaremodul und stellt sicher, dass das Gesamtsystem reibungslos funktioniert. Wir legen den Fokus auf die Benutzererfahrung, definieren Funktionen, entwerfen die Systemarchitektur und planen den Entwicklungszeitplan detailliert nach den Anforderungen.

React Native Entwicklungsumsetzung

Bei der Entwicklungsumsetzung mit React Native werden wir basierend auf den Spezifikationsdokumenten aus Bedarfsinterviews und Funktionsplanung einen agilen Entwicklungsprozess anwenden, um die Anforderungen der Kunden zu erfüllen. Die Produktiteration und -lieferung erfolgt in etwa zwei bis drei Wochen. Gleichzeitig führen wir mit Ihnen Fortschrittsbesprechungen durch, um gemeinsam die Entstehung eines großartigen Produkts zu fördern!

Testen und Validieren

Im Entwicklungsprozess von React Native ist das „Testen und Validieren“ ein unverzichtbarer Schritt. Appar Technologies führt je nach Budget und Zeitplan des Kunden automatisierte Tests ein, um die Qualität und Stabilität des Codes sicherzustellen. Durch Unit-Tests, Integrationstests und sogar E2E-Funktionstests können wir Probleme frühzeitig erkennen und beheben, was die Zuverlässigkeit des Produkts erheblich steigert. Gleichzeitig legen wir großen Wert auf die Benutzererfahrung und planen verschiedene Runden von Benutzertests entsprechend dem Zeitplan, um sicherzustellen, dass unser Produkt den Anforderungen und Erwartungen der Benutzer entspricht.

Systembereitstellung und -wartung

Basierend auf den Anforderungen und dem Budget des Kunden wird die notwendige Konfiguration der Software vorgenommen und in die geeignete Umgebung bereitgestellt (je nach Kundenwunsch auf dem eigenen Server oder einem bestimmten Cloud-Dienst). Nach der Bereitstellung führen wir gemäß dem geplanten Vertragszeitraum kontinuierliche Wartung und Überwachung durch, um einen stabilen Betrieb des Systems sicherzustellen.

Benutzerschulung und technischer Support

Appar Technologies versteht die Bedeutung des Anpassungsprozesses der Benutzer an neue Software und den technischen Support. Daher bieten wir maßgeschneiderte Benutzerschulungsprogramme an, die auf die Bedürfnisse unserer Kunden abgestimmt sind. Diese reichen von grundlegenden Bedienungen bis hin zu fortgeschrittenen Funktionen, sodass Kunden die Software mühelos nutzen können. Darüber hinaus steht unser technisches Support-Team Ihnen stets zur Seite, um Lösungen und Unterstützung zu bieten.